{% extends 'layout/connection.html.twig' %} {% form_theme form 'bootstrap_5_layout.html.twig' %} {% set i18n_prefix = _self|i18n_prefix %} {% trans_default_domain 'security' %} {% block error %}{% endblock %} {% block page_title %} {% with {name: 'Créer un compte'} %} {{ parent() }} {% endwith %} {% endblock %} {% block text %} {% set groups_invited = user.getMyGroupsAsInvited %} {% set info = '' %} {% if not groups_invited.isEmpty %} {% set info = (i18n_prefix ~ '.group_invitations')|trans({ '%groups%': groups_invited|map(p => p.name)|join(', ') }) ~ '
' %} {% endif %} {% set info = info ~ (i18n_prefix ~ '.info')|trans %} {{ parent() }} {% endblock %} {% block form_element %} {{ form_errors(form) }} {{ form_start(form, {attr: {novalidate: true}}) }}
{{ form_label(form.firstname) }} {{ form_widget(form.firstname) }} {{ form_errors(form.firstname) }} {{ form_label(form.lastname) }} {{ form_widget(form.lastname) }} {{ form_errors(form.lastname) }}
{{ form_label(form.phone) }} {{ form_widget(form.phone) }} {{ form_errors(form.phone) }}
{% include 'components/form/_password_visibility.html.twig' with { form: form.plainPassword.first } %} {% include 'components/form/_password_visibility.html.twig' with { form: form.plainPassword.second } %}
{{ form_widget(form.gdpr) }} {{ form_errors(form.gdpr) }}
{{ form_widget(form.submit) }}
{{ form_end(form) }} {% endblock %} {% block link %}{% endblock %}